你查询的IP:[202.95.21.106]  地理位置:中国–香港BGPNET

最新查询222.32.36.124 118.248.71.98 119.108.154.2 117.60.86.229 59.155.81.232 58.30.223.181 202.164.9.138 119.128.63.134 116.95.192.24 202.95.21.106 119.58.171.146 202.122.64.241 124.128.92.8 220.152.128.163 119.18.208.32 202.92.162.198 218.240.171.26 202.165.208.168 124.47.130.9 59.108.100.248 114.64.242.25 202.149.224.2 117.60.61.27 203.128.96.245 202.20.120.219 203.175.128.148 120.44.105.96 202.125.176.96 125.64.45.254 221.198.42.87 221.12.128.74